This is very different from my normal reads, though I do find such things of interest. The book was very informative, and it leaves the reader feeling hopeful about the future of healthcare. There are a number of medical terms that aren't always defined in layman's terms, and that could turn off or confuse some readers. It was interesting to see the various ways that genome science can change and impact our lives, as well as how this field has contributed to the Covid-19 vaccine development. It gives those with rare conditions hope for possible cures and advances in treatments for the future. I like how the book included stories of real patients. It made the book more relatable versus feeling like more of a textbook. Through the patients' stories, the medical terminology becomes clearer.

If you're someone who is interested in science and medicine, this is a book you should check out.
